[Expand]General Information
[Expand]WinForms Controls
[Expand]ASP.NET Controls and MVC Extensions
[Expand]ASP.NET Bootstrap Controls
[Expand]ASP.NET Core Bootstrap Controls
[Expand]WPF Controls
[Expand]Xamarin Controls
[Expand]Windows 10 App Controls
[Collapse]Office File API
  Demo Application
  Redistribution and Deployment
 [Expand]Spreadsheet Document API
 [Expand]Word Processing Document API
 [Expand]PDF Document API
 [Expand]Excel Export Library
 [Expand]Snap Report API
 [Expand]Zip Compression and Archive API
 [Expand]Barcode Generation API
 [Expand]Unit Conversion API
 [Collapse]API Reference
  [Expand]DevExpress.BarCodes
  [Expand]DevExpress.Compression
  [Expand]DevExpress.Docs.Text
  [Expand]DevExpress.Office
  [Expand]DevExpress.Office.Drawing
  [Expand]DevExpress.Office.Export
  [Expand]DevExpress.Office.Export.Html
  [Expand]DevExpress.Office.Import
  [Expand]DevExpress.Office.Localization
  [Expand]DevExpress.Office.Options
  [Expand]DevExpress.Office.Services
  [Expand]DevExpress.Office.Utils
  [Expand]DevExpress.Pdf
  [Expand]DevExpress.Pdf.Localization
  [Expand]DevExpress.Snap
  [Expand]DevExpress.Spreadsheet
  [Expand]DevExpress.Spreadsheet.Charts
  [Expand]DevExpress.Spreadsheet.Drawings
  [Collapse]DevExpress.Spreadsheet.Export
   [Expand]CellValueConversionErrorEventArgs Class
    CellValueConversionErrorEventHandler Delegate
   [Expand]CellValueToColumnTypeConverter Class
   [Expand]CellValueToStringConverter Class
    ConversionResult Enumeration
   [Expand]DataTableExporter Class
    DataTableExporterAction Enumeration
   [Expand]DataTableExporterExtensions Class
    DataTableExporterOptimizationType Enumeration
   [Expand]DataTableExportOptions Class
   [Expand]ICellValueToColumnTypeConverter Interface
   [Expand]ProcessEmptyRowEventArgs Class
    ProcessEmptyRowEventHandler Delegate
  [Expand]DevExpress.Spreadsheet.Formulas
  [Expand]DevExpress.Spreadsheet.Functions
  [Expand]DevExpress.UnitConversion
  [Expand]DevExpress.XtraPrinting
  [Expand]DevExpress.XtraPrintingLinks
  [Expand]DevExpress.XtraRichEdit
  [Expand]DevExpress.XtraRichEdit.API.Layout
  [Expand]DevExpress.XtraRichEdit.API.Native
  [Expand]DevExpress.XtraRichEdit.API.Native.Implementation
  [Expand]DevExpress.XtraRichEdit.Commands
  [Expand]DevExpress.XtraRichEdit.Export
  [Expand]DevExpress.XtraRichEdit.Export.Html
  [Expand]DevExpress.XtraRichEdit.Export.PlainText
  [Expand]DevExpress.XtraRichEdit.Export.Rtf
  [Expand]DevExpress.XtraRichEdit.Forms
  [Expand]DevExpress.XtraRichEdit.Import
  [Expand]DevExpress.XtraRichEdit.Localization
  [Expand]DevExpress.XtraRichEdit.Services
  [Expand]DevExpress.XtraRichEdit.Utils
  [Expand]DevExpress.XtraSpreadsheet
  [Expand]DevExpress.XtraSpreadsheet.Export
  [Expand]DevExpress.XtraSpreadsheet.Export.Html
  [Expand]DevExpress.XtraSpreadsheet.Import
  [Expand]DevExpress.XtraSpreadsheet.Localization
  [Expand]DevExpress.XtraSpreadsheet.Services
[Expand]Reporting
[Expand]Report and Dashboard Server
[Expand]Dashboard
[Expand]eXpressApp Framework
[Expand]eXpress Persistent Objects
[Expand]CodeRush
[Expand]CodeRush Classic
[Expand]Cross-Platform Core Libraries
[Expand]Tools and Utilities
 End-User Documentation
View this topic on docs.devexpress.com (Learn more)

DevExpress.Spreadsheet.Export Namespace

Contains base interfaces and classes required for data export from the cells of the spreadsheet to a data table.

Expanded Classes

  Class Description
Public class CellValueConversionErrorEventArgs Provides data for the DataTableExporter.CellValueConversionError event.
Public class CellValueToColumnTypeConverter Default converter used by the DataTableExporter to convert cell values to any data type except String.
Public class CellValueToStringConverter Default converter used by the DataTableExporter to convert cell values to the String data type.
Public class DataTableExporter Performs export of the worksheet range to the data table.
Public class DataTableExporterExtensions Defines extension methods for the DevExpress.Spreadsheet.Export.DataTableExporter class.
Public class DataTableExportOptions Comprises various options and settings which are used for exporting cell values to a DataTable.
Public class ProcessEmptyRowEventArgs Provides data for the ProcessEmptyRow event.

Expanded Interfaces

  Interface Description
Public interface ICellValueToColumnTypeConverter Base interface implemented by converters which are used by the DataTableExporter.

Expanded Delegates

  Delegate Description
Public delegate CellValueConversionErrorEventHandler A method that will handle the CellValueConversionError event.
Public delegate ProcessEmptyRowEventHandler A method that will handle the ProcessEmptyRow event.

Expanded Enumerations

  Enumeration Description
Public enum ConversionResult List possible conversion results.
Public enum DataTableExporterAction Lists possible actions which can be specified in the CellValueConversionError event handler.
Public enum DataTableExporterOptimizationType Lists optimization types which specify the strategy used for data export from cells to a DataTable.
Is this topic helpful?​​​​​​​